2012 Château de Fonbel, Grand Cru St-Emilion

The Vauthier family who own Château Ausone also possess Château Fonbel, with the latter reflecting some of the class, finesse and seductive style of the former, while offering exceptional value for money. The 2012 vintage is blended as 60% Merlot, 25% Cabernet Sauvignon, 10% Petit Verdot and 5% Carmenère. A deeply alluring fragrance of dark cherries, plums and lilac, with soft textures and finely-tuned tannins expressed on the palate. A little Moroccan spice on the softly-lingering finish. A wine not to be missed.
